Mass Effect 2_Ari'iaana-Korlus_Warlord_Okeer_Legacy
Mas Effect 2
Just as she was thinking of, being reminded of, the facility at Virmire creating clones of the Krogen, Rana Thanapolis is behind the next door she goes through after defeating the last of the Blue Suns standing in her way to the Lab. She was the assistant in Saren's lab, and now she is here... the strange thing was that the Asari really did actually seem genuine in her wanting to help save the Krogan.
The room she found her in gives her the creeps, and only stops there to hack the terminal Rana left on... next to the leftover bones of the last Krogan corpse to lie on the table to the side. Resisting the chills it sends down her spine, she opens the next door - and finally finds Okeer.
Okeer already seems to know who she is. In fact, he can actually recount her escapade on Virmire in detail. The parallels between this and what she encountered on Virmire... and its aftermath... with Ashley... well, she didn't want to be reminded of it and wished her memory really had perished with her death.
Okeer seems to be on a power-trip in resurrecting perfect Krogan for his imaginary army. He seems to have created his first "prototype", standing in the tank next to his terminal. It's his "legacy". Shep is willing to play if he is willing to help her with the Collectors though, so she finds out what he wants and what he knows so he can "secure his passage" along with his keepsake.
But then an alarm goes off - the elusive Jedore has turned off the systems and is flushing the tanks. He asks Shep to stop Jedore from destroying his "legacy" in return for everything he knows about the Collectors.
